Application of Multi-order Complementary Filtering Technique in Dynamic Attitude Measurement of Forestry Special Robots

Abstract: Abstract-The wide application foreground of forestry special robots makes it become the hotspot of current research. The attitude angle measurement [1] of the special crawler-type robot is one of the key problems. Based on the complementary filtering algorithm, the attitude and angle measuring circuit and data processing algorithm of the special crawler robot are designed.
